deafen

deafen

美 [ˈdef(ə)n]  英 ['def(ə)n]

  • v.使震得耳朵发聋;使聋;使听不见
  • 网络震聋;变聋;使变聋

词形变化

第三人称单数:deafens  现在分词:deafening  过去式:deafened  

英汉双解

v.
1.
~ sb
使震得耳朵发聋to make sb unable to hear the sounds around them because there is too much noise
The noise of the siren was deafening her.
汽笛声震得她耳朵都快聋了。
2.
~ sb
使聋;使听不见to make sb deaf
